    Kokopu Mere
    $3,900.00Mere is a type of short, broad-bladed weapon in the shape of an enlarged tear drop. It was used to strike/jab an opponent in the body or the head. The Mere signifies high status and gives the owner courage and strength. This mere is an excellent example of kokopu pounamu. Kōkopu is most re...
